A recent study used brainwave sensors and heart rate monitors to measure people's responses to urban greenery. Here's what they found: 🟢 Urban greening reduces heat stress. 🟢 Even artificial green walls improve mental wellbeing. 🟢 Simply seeing greenery has a positive effect on the brain. That's why the EU's Nature Restoration Law aims to protect existing green spaces and tree cover in cities by 2030, while expanding them over time.
